The Art of Being a Generalist: Embracing Versatility in a Specializing World

In today’s hyper-specialized landscape, where expertise often trumps breadth of knowledge, the generalist emerges as a compelling figure of adaptability and creativity. The notion of being a generalist evokes an archetype that thrives on diversity, akin to a polymath navigating the intricate tapestry of knowledge across various domains. This article endeavors to elucidate the significance of generalism, particularly in a world driven by specialization, and how the integrative approach of generalists can yield innovative solutions and fresh perspectives.

A generalist, by definition, is an individual who possesses a broad range of skills and knowledge spanning multiple fields rather than excelling in just one. This multifaceted repertoire equips generalists with the unique ability to connect disparate ideas, fostering a comprehensive understanding of complex issues. In an era where many industries are becoming increasingly siloed, the generalist’s proficiency in synthesizing various inputs often leads to more holistic problem-solving.

Consider the evolution of the workplace, which has dramatically shifted due to technological advancements and globalization. Companies today are not just seeking specialists who excel in a narrow band of expertise; they are increasingly valuing individuals who can navigate the convoluted corridors of knowledge and bridge gaps between disciplines. This convergence of skills enhances collaboration and sparks innovation, creating an environment where ideas can flourish. A mosaic of perspectives is essential for driving creativity and making informed decisions in multifarious contexts.

Moreover, generalists are often adept at critical thinking, allowing them to analyze situations from multiple angles. Their diverse experiences contribute to a well-rounded perspective that can preemptively address potential pitfalls in projects or strategies. For instance, a generalist with a background in both marketing and technology might better anticipate market trends, thereby adjusting campaigns to align with evolving consumer behaviors. This capacity to foresee developments and react proactively distinguishes generalists in many professional settings.

Generalism is not without its challenges; generalists may sometimes grapple with societal perceptions that prioritize depth over breadth. However, the increasing complexity of modern problems necessitates the integration of diverse viewpoints. Issues such as climate change, public health crises, and socio-economic inequality require multifaceted approaches that only generalists are equipped to provide. As the adage goes, "Jack of all trades, master of none," has often been favored with the unflattering implication that breadth of knowledge diminishes depth. Yet, the complete expression is "Jack of all trades, master of none, but oftentimes better than master of one," emphasizing that generalists hold the potential to surpass specialists in contexts where interdisciplinary understanding is crucial.

Furthermore, in an age characterized by rapid information dissemination, the ability to learn continually becomes an invaluable asset. Generalists are inherently lifelong learners, drawn to new knowledge and experiences, adapting their skills to meet ever-changing demands. This adaptability affords them a resilience that is indispensable in a fluctuating job market, where emerging technologies and paradigms can render specific skills obsolete overnight.
